** SUBSTANTIAL DETACHED PROPERTY ** An outstanding opportunity to acquire a substantial and characterful 1930s detached home in one of Peterborough's most desirable residential locations, offered with no upward chain and attractively priced to reflect roof works required. Occupying a generous plot and benefiting from a substantial rear extension, this impressive three-bedroom property offers excellent scope for refurbishment, enhancement and long-term value creation. A well appointed understairs cupboard, complete with contemporary laminate flooring and a fitted radiator, offering practical additional storage. Double doors leading to open plan living space and door leading to;
A versatile front-facing study / 4th bedroom, enhanced by a bay window to the front and an additional side window, providing excellent natural light. The room benefits from quality laminate flooring and a centrally positioned radiator. Built-in storage cupboards offer practical convenience
Fitted with a modern three-piece suite comprising a low-level WC, wash hand basin, and enclosed shower cubicle. Finished with fully tiled walls and flooring, and benefiting from a side aspect window providing natural ventilation and light.
The property features a generous open-plan kitchen, dining, and living area ideal for family living and entertaining. Bi-fold doors open to the rear garden, perfect for summer days. The space includes laminate flooring, wall lighting, a radiator, electric fireplace, and provision for a wall-mounted TV. The kitchen is fitted with a range of units, built-in oven and hob, integrated dishwasher, and space for fridge freezer. Two side windows and a side access door provide additional light and convenience.
A carpeted staircase ascends to the landing with door leading to;
Featuring a bay window to the front aspect, a radiator, laminate flooring, and a freestanding mirrored wardrobe
Window to the rear aspect, radiator, and laminate flooring
L-shaped room with a window to the rear aspect, offering beautiful views of the rear garden, along with a radiator and laminate flooring
A contemporary bathroom featuring a rainfall shower over an L-shaped bath, complemented by a sleek vanity sink unit. Stylish floor-to-ceiling tiling adds a modern finish, while a window provides natural light and ventilation.
To the front of the property, a driveway extends to the side, offering ample off-road parking. The enclosed rear garden features a spacious lawn, a patio area with built-in seating, and a separate decking area—ideal for outdoor entertaining. Additionally, the garden benefits from a versatile outbuilding, suitable as a home office, entertainment space, or summer house, complete with mains electricity
